BRAZIL | Petrobras. Brazil’s state-run oil company Petrobras has elaborated a new ‘Ethics Code and Conduct Guide’ that is to be signed by “ALL” employees by 26 July. The oil workers’ federation, Federação Única dos Petroleiros [FUP, the labour union representing Petrobras workers], linked to the Central Única dos Trabalhadores (CUT) of the left-wing Partido dos Trabalhadores (PT), is against this initiative, describing it as very “vague”. It also criticised the fact that any worker who refuses to sign the initiative will have his or her access to Petrobras’s internet system blocked.
